There are no complete facts when it comes to something like this. For all you know someone could be faking the prices, making them outrageously high or just way too low.

I don't see why people cannot have their opinions on these prices taken into account even if they are only approximations.

I know this topic is meant to be just a rough outline (with input from all EC users) prices will fluctuate, depending on the current trends (I see a Nym trend going on right now) and the value that the owner/person looking for a creature places on them.

There is no solid price for a Treelar or a Snolo or a Tine. These things change and are different with every user so in reality, if you are going to get the "facts" from different users to use in this compilation, you might as well be going off guesses because the prices that these creatures go for in reality, vary as much as the guesses or estimations people have as to how much each creature should go for.
